Referring to fig. 1-4, a vertical cutting machine convenient for fixing comprises a bottom plate 1, a frame 2 fixedly connected to the right side of the top of the bottom plate 1, a hydraulic cylinder 3 fixedly connected to the top of the frame 2, an output end of the hydraulic cylinder 3 penetrating to the bottom of the frame 2 and fixedly connected to a transverse plate 4, a cutter 5 fixedly connected to the bottom of the transverse plate 4, a vertical rod 6 penetrating through the front side and the rear side of the top of the transverse plate 4, a pressing plate 7 fixedly connected to the bottom of the transverse plate 4, a first spring 8 movably sleeved on the surface of the vertical rod 6 at the bottom end of the transverse plate 4, a bottom of the first spring 8 fixedly connected to the top of the pressing plate 7, a top of the first spring 8 fixedly connected to the bottom of the transverse plate 4, a square groove 9 formed on the top of the bottom plate 1, second springs 10 fixedly connected to both sides of the bottom of the inner cavity of the square groove 9, and a supporting plate 11 fixedly connected to the top of the second springs 10, the bottom of the inner cavity of the square groove 9 is fixedly connected with a pressure sensor 12, the rear side of the right side of the top of the bottom plate 1 is fixedly connected with a fixed plate 13, the surface of the fixed plate 13 is movably sleeved with a U-shaped plate 14, the right side of the fixed plate 13 is provided with a groove 15, the right side of the U-shaped plate 14 is provided with a threaded rod 16 in a penetrating way, the left end of the threaded rod 16 penetrates through the U-shaped plate 14 and extends to the inner cavity of the groove 15, the threaded rod 16 is in threaded connection with the U-shaped plate 14, the left side of the U-shaped plate 14 is fixedly connected with a baffle 17, both sides of the front side of the top of the bottom plate 1 are fixedly connected with short plates 18, one side of the short plates 18 is provided with an electric telescopic rod 19 in a penetrating way, one end of the electric telescopic rod 19 penetrates to the opposite side of the short plates 18 and is fixedly connected with a guide plate 20, the cut object is limited and guided by arranging the short plates 18, the electric telescopic rod 19 and the guide plate 20, and the right end of the threaded rod 16 is fixedly connected with a turntable 21, the left end of the threaded rod 16 is movably connected with a support through a bearing, the bearing sleeve is arranged on the surface of the threaded rod 16, the threaded rod 16 is more convenient and labor-saving when rotating through the arrangement of the rotary table 21, the contact area between the threaded rod 16 and the fixed plate 13 is increased through the arrangement of the support and the bearing, meanwhile, the support is not influenced by the rotation of the threaded rod 16 as much as possible after being contacted with the fixed plate 13, the four corners of the bottom plate 1 are fixedly connected with supporting legs 22, scale marks are printed on the top of the fixed plate 13, the position of the baffle 17 which is adjusted in a moving mode is more accurate through the arrangement of the scale marks, the top of the vertical rod 6 is fixedly connected with a limiting plate which is circular, the vertical rod 6 is limited through the arrangement of the limiting plate to prevent the vertical rod 6 from separating from the transverse plate 4, the two sides of the bottom of the supporting plate 11 are fixedly connected with guide rods 23, the bottom of the guide rods 23 sequentially penetrates through the inner cavity of the second spring 10 and the bottom plate 1 and extends to the bottom of the bottom plate 1, through setting up guide bar 23, it inclines to drive backup pad 11 when preventing the compression of second spring 10, through bottom plate 1, frame 2, pneumatic cylinder 3, diaphragm 4, cutter 5, montant 6, clamp plate 7, first spring 8, square groove 9, second spring 10, backup pad 11, pressure sensor 12, fixed plate 13, U template 14, recess 15, threaded rod 16 and baffle 17 cooperate, possess to be held fixedly and effectively spacing advantage to cutting length by the cutting thing pressure, it can not hold fixedly to being pressed by cutting thing to have solved current vertical cutting machine, the crooked extension of atress in incision department, influence the quality of cutting, can not effectively be spacing to the cutting length of being cut thing simultaneously, the problem of cutting efficiency has been reduced.
When the device is used, a power supply and a controller are externally connected with the device through a lead, the position of the baffle 17 is adjusted according to the length of a cut object to be cut, the U-shaped plate 14 and the baffle 17 are moved, the device is moved to a required position according to an observation scale mark, the rotating turntable 21 is rotated to drive the threaded rod 16 to rotate, the support is driven by the rotation of the threaded rod 16 to move to be in close contact with the fixed plate 13, so that the U-shaped plate 14 and the baffle 17 are fixed, the cut object is limited and guided through the short plate 18, the electric telescopic rod 19 and the guide plate 20, the cut object is contacted with the baffle 17, the controller controls the operation of the hydraulic cylinder 3 to enable the transverse plate 4, the cutter 5, the vertical rod 6, the first spring 8 and the pressing plate 7 to move downwards, the bottom of the pressing plate 7 is contacted with the cut object, the first spring 8 is compressed along with the downward movement of the transverse plate 4, the elastic force of the first spring 8 acts on the pressing plate 7 to press and fix the cut object, the cutter 5 moves down and cuts the cut object, the position of the cut object is supported by arranging the supporting plate 11 and the second spring 10, the cutting effect is better, the cutter 5 is in contact with the supporting plate 11 after the cutting is finished, the supporting plate 11 moves down and the second spring 10 is compressed, information is fed back to the controller when the pressure sensor 12 detects the pressure given by the supporting plate 11, and the controller controls the contraction of the hydraulic cylinder 3.
